网站资源压缩技术是提升网页加载速度和用户体验的重要手段。通过减少文件大小,可以加快页面响应时间,降低带宽消耗,尤其在移动设备和网络环境较差的情况下效果显著。
AI绘图结果,仅供参考
常见的压缩方式包括图片、CSS、JavaScript等资源的优化。对于图片,使用WebP或JPEG 2000等现代格式替代传统PNG或JPEG,可以在保持画质的同时大幅减小文件体积。•合理调整图片尺寸和质量也是关键。
对于文本资源如HTML、CSS和JavaScript,可以采用Gzip或Brotli压缩算法。这些工具能够在服务器端对文件进行压缩,客户端解压后使用,有效减少传输数据量。同时,启用HTTP/2协议也能提升多资源加载效率。
在实际应用中,建议结合自动化工具如Webpack、Gulp或Grunt进行资源优化。这些工具能够自动处理代码压缩、合并以及图片优化,提高开发效率并确保一致性。
另外,利用CDN(内容分发网络)可以进一步加速资源分发。CDN通常自带压缩功能,并能根据用户地理位置提供最优访问路径,从而提升整体性能。
实践中需要注意平衡压缩效果与兼容性。某些老旧浏览器可能不支持新型压缩格式,需做好降级处理。同时,过度压缩可能导致资源质量下降,影响用户体验。